This study examines the effects of combination antiretroviral therapy on fertility and DNA methylation in gametes of individuals living with HIV. Using a mouse model, it aims to understand potential epigenetic impacts and improve reproductive health education for people affected by HIV.
HIV (Human immunodeficiency virus) is a global epidemic that led to the death of over 40.1 million persons since its first report.
Currently, about 38.4 million people are living with HIV (PLHV) globally; 1.9 million in Nigeria.
The introduction of combination antiretroviral therapy (cART) has improved the lifespan of PLHV making it a chronic disease, yet in 2021 about 650,000 persons died from HIV-related illnesses.
